‘Women In The Mix’ Today
Just added to today’s event: Terri Lyne Carrington, current GRAMMY®-nominated artist; Lanre Gaba, GM/SVP of Urban A&R, Atlantic Records; IV Jay, singer/songwriter; Emily Lazar, current three-time GRAMMY-nominated mastering engineer; Joanie Leeds, current GRAMMY-nominated artist; Saweetie, rapper/songwriter; and Elaine Welteroth, journalist and New York Times-best-selling author. The event will also feature performances by Chloe Flower and Joanie Leeds, and special appearances by Dr. Angela Davis and current two-time GRAMMY nominees HAIM. Tina Tchen, President & CEO of TIME’S UP will deliver the keynote address.
